@@ -647,6 +647,106 @@ <h2>input-group</h2>
647
647
</ div >
648
648
</ div >
649
649
650
+ < h2 > validation</ h2 >
651
+
652
+ < div class ="mb-3 floating-label ">
653
+ < input id ="text-is-valid " class ="form-control is-valid " placeholder =" " />
654
+ < label for ="text-is-valid "> input text</ label >
655
+ < div class ="valid-feedback "> valid-feedback</ div >
656
+ </ div >
657
+
658
+ < div class ="mb-3 ">
659
+ < div class ="input-group ">
660
+ < span class ="input-group-text "> prepend</ span >
661
+ < div class ="floating-label is-valid ">
662
+ < input
663
+ id ="input-group-prepend-is-valid "
664
+ class ="form-control is-valid "
665
+ placeholder =" "
666
+ />
667
+ < label for ="input-group-prepend-is-valid "> input-group prepend</ label >
668
+ </ div >
669
+ < div class ="valid-feedback "> valid-feedback</ div >
670
+ </ div >
671
+ </ div >
672
+
673
+ < div class ="mb-3 ">
674
+ < div class ="input-group floating-label is-valid ">
675
+ < input id ="input-group-append-is-valid " class ="form-control is-valid " placeholder =" " />
676
+ < label for ="input-group-append-is-valid "> input-group append</ label >
677
+ < span class ="input-group-text "> append</ span >
678
+ </ div >
679
+ < div class ="valid-feedback "> valid-feedback</ div >
680
+ </ div >
681
+
682
+ < div class ="mb-3 ">
683
+ < div class ="input-group ">
684
+ < span class ="input-group-text "> prepend</ span >
685
+ < div class ="floating-label is-valid ">
686
+ < input
687
+ id ="input-group-prepend-append-is-valid "
688
+ class ="form-control is-valid "
689
+ placeholder =" "
690
+ />
691
+ < label for ="input-group-prepend-append-is-valid "> input-group prepend append</ label >
692
+ </ div >
693
+ < span class ="input-group-text "> append</ span >
694
+ < div class ="valid-feedback "> valid-feedback</ div >
695
+ </ div >
696
+ </ div >
697
+
698
+ <!-- -->
699
+
700
+ < div class ="mb-3 floating-label ">
701
+ < input id ="text-is-invalid " class ="form-control is-invalid " placeholder =" " />
702
+ < label for ="text-is-invalid "> input text</ label >
703
+ < div class ="invalid-feedback "> invalid-feedback</ div >
704
+ </ div >
705
+
706
+ < div class ="mb-3 ">
707
+ < div class ="input-group ">
708
+ < span class ="input-group-text "> prepend</ span >
709
+ < div class ="floating-label is-invalid ">
710
+ < input
711
+ id ="input-group-prepend-is-invalid "
712
+ class ="form-control is-invalid "
713
+ placeholder =" "
714
+ />
715
+ < label for ="input-group-prepend-is-invalid "> input-group prepend</ label >
716
+ </ div >
717
+ < div class ="invalid-feedback "> invalid-feedback</ div >
718
+ </ div >
719
+ </ div >
720
+
721
+ < div class ="mb-3 ">
722
+ < div class ="input-group floating-label is-invalid ">
723
+ < input
724
+ id ="input-group-append-is-invalid "
725
+ class ="form-control is-invalid "
726
+ placeholder =" "
727
+ />
728
+ < label for ="input-group-append-is-invalid "> input-group append</ label >
729
+ < span class ="input-group-text "> append</ span >
730
+ </ div >
731
+ < div class ="invalid-feedback "> invalid-feedback</ div >
732
+ </ div >
733
+
734
+ < div class ="mb-3 ">
735
+ < div class ="input-group ">
736
+ < span class ="input-group-text "> prepend</ span >
737
+ < div class ="floating-label is-invalid ">
738
+ < input
739
+ id ="input-group-prepend-append-is-invalid "
740
+ class ="form-control is-invalid "
741
+ placeholder =" "
742
+ />
743
+ < label for ="input-group-prepend-append-is-invalid "> input-group prepend append</ label >
744
+ </ div >
745
+ < span class ="input-group-text "> append</ span >
746
+ < div class ="invalid-feedback "> invalid-feedback</ div >
747
+ </ div >
748
+ </ div >
749
+
650
750
< h2 > RTL</ h2 >
651
751
652
752
< div dir ="rtl ">
0 commit comments